Transaction 65f95c9bc0ca7fef64214ac2cb4dc60243bc316be63bf3b783fb2a64767537f5
1 Input
1 Output
-
65f95c9bc0ca7fef64214ac2cb4dc60243bc316be63bf3b783fb2a64767537f5:0
- value
- 8553924
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ac28eddac81791182763c35f81bfac73ede965d7 OP_EQUAL
- address
- 3HPKBLtMuAovXK8yeGi8456N16iuDHsXEh